Sony and Housemarque’s popular twin-stick shooter Super Stardust has just announced that it will be coming to the Playstation 4 with Super Stardust Ultra.  While no release date was given, the announcement on the Playstation Blog stated that updates and a release date will be coming soon.

Super Stardust Ultra will feature an “array of new planets, glorious visual enhancements” and comes with nine game modes, including all new modes and “established favourites” making a return, with the promise of additional modes with DLC.  Super Stardust Ultra will also include an Interactive Streaming mode which lets viewers vote on how the gameplay will change.

The game will also allow you to set and send challenges to friends, teasing them to try and beat your best scores, as well as including global leaderboards.  If that wasn’t enough, then Super Stardust Ultra not only feature a solo mode, but you will also be able to compete with friends in 2-4 battles either locally or online, that includes a co-op mode.
